| Title | Storming And Capture Of Delhi |
| Date | 18.1.1858-25.1.1858 |
| Extent | 1 playbill |
| Description | Playbill advertising the equestrian drama THE STORMING AND CAPTURE OF DELHI and equestrian pantomime DON QUIXOTE, with "Scenes in the Circle," at [Cooke's] Astley's Royal Amphitheatre, 18 January 1858 and during the week. |
| Notes | Two column bill; sides and middle torn |
| With "Astley's" printed in a decorative style. |
| Also advertising forthcoming mid-day performances of the pantomime. |
